
Rutgers Women's Golf Places 8th at BIG EAST Championship
Apr 24 | Women's Golf
ORLANDO, FL - The Rutgers women's golf team placed eighth with a 929 (304-318-307) team score at the BIG EAST Championship, played Sunday through Tuesday at Reunion Resort. Senior Brittany Weddell (Buzzards Bay, Mass.) capped her RU career in style, placing tied for 14th in the 40-player field with a 227 (76-80-71).
Weddell saved her best for last, posting a 71 on Tuesday. She had seven birdies and 31 pars for the tournament.
Freshman Samantha Moyal (Alameda, Calif.) also placed among the top 20 competitors. She finished tied for 17th with 230 (72-79-79). Moyal was plus one in par three scoring and had seven birdies.
Freshman Melanie Chambers (Henderson, Nev.), senior Karen Cash (Allendale, N.J.) and freshman Gabrielle Sacheli (Pittsford, N.Y.) rounded-out the Scarlet scorecard. Chambers was 30th with a 235 (79-77-79), Cash tied for 37th with a 238 (77-83-78) and Sacheli was 40th with a 250 (87-82-81).
Notre Dame won the Championship with a score of 861 (294-285-282) to finish three under par. The Fighting Irish were led by freshmen Talia Campbell (210, 72-69-69) and Lindsey Weaver (210, 71-70-69) who were named co-individual champions. Notre Dame's players all finished in the individual top 15.
Louisville was the runner-up with a team score of 875 (287-293-295) to finish eleven over par.
